Overview: Exercise Prescription 
Expecting every individual to utilize the same exercise plan would be like expecting a doctor to prescribe 
the same medication, or dose of medication, without taking into account the individual’s age, weight, health 
status, or other medications. You will write an Exercise Prescription for yourself based on the FITT format: 
 Frequency - how often? 
 Intensity - how hard?
